FREDRICKA "FREDDIE" HODGES CRAIN

Crain The Friends of the Texas Medical Center Library regret to announce the death on October 7, 2009, of their long time member and supporter FREDRICKA "FREDDIE" HODGES CRAIN. Following the 2003 Dinner With...Houston's Most Fascinating, held in honor of her late husband and Friends founder Dr. E. Lillo Crain, Mrs. Crain established the Friends' Crain Fund. Proceeds from the dinner and donations to the fund enable the Friends to establish marketing and public relations programs for the Houston Academy of Medicine-Texas Medical Center Library. An active participant in all Friends' activities, Mrs. Crains trademark red hair, red glasses, effervescent personality, indomitable spirit, and steadfast commitment to her late husband's organization will be greatly missed.

The Friends of the Texas Medical Center Library is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ization dedicated to encouraging community support for the Houston Academy of Medicine-Texas Medical Center Library.

Founded in 1958 by Houstonians who valued health education and research programs, the Friends have funded the development and expansion of collections and services offered to the medical community and public by helping to fund the following programs:

  • Go Local Texas Gulf Coast a database of local health resources for 38 counties
  • Information Kiosks in Community Locations-electronic and paper collection of health information in Chinese, Vietnamese, Korean and Spanish
  • Alumni Database Development-former users of the library who are contacted about library services and ways to support
  • Jesse H. Jones Community Health Information Service a collection for outreach to health consumers
  • Focus Groups providing vital information to plan future library services and spaces

Memberships in the Friends group and various book tributes and memorial funds also help to provide financial support to the Library.
